What Are Soffits?
In architectural terms, a soffit refers to the underside of an element, typically the eaves of a roofing. It serves numerous purposes, consisting of boosting the total look of a structure, offering ventilation, and preventing moisture accumulation. Soffits can be found in residential in addition to industrial buildings, and they are vital for preserving the stability of a structure.

Soffits are not simply decorative elements; they serve vital functions that add to the longevity and effectiveness of a building. Let's take a look at some elements of their importance.
1. Aesthetic Integration
Soffits assist develop a smooth transition in between the roofing system and the walls of a building. 2. Ventilation
Correct ventilation is essential for attics. Soffits permit fresh air to get in, therefore lowering the temperature levels in the attic space during hot months. 3. Security Against Moisture
Soffits secure the rafters from wetness and rain. Without this defense, moisture might cause mold growth, wood rot, and structural damage.
4. Insect Control
By functioning as a barrier, soffits can assist avoid birds and bugs from accessing to the attic. This is especially important for homes in locations vulnerable to pest invasions.

Maintenance Tips for Soffits
Maintaining soffits is essential for lengthening their life and guaranteeing they perform their designated functions. Here are some practical suggestions for keeping them in leading shape:

Regular Inspections:
Check soffits for indications of damage, staining, or wear. Look for holes or cracks that could allow bugs to enter.
Cleaning:
Clean soffits frequently to remove dust, dirt, and debris. A basic option of warm water and mild detergent can be effective.
Painting:
For wood soffits, think about repainting every couple of years to prevent rot and keep looks.
Inspect Ventilation:
Ensure that vents are clear and unblocked. This might need periodic cleansing to prevent clogs.
Professional Assessment:

Soffits improve ventilation in the attic, which assists regulate temperature and reduce reliance on heating or cooling systems.
Q2: Can homeowners install soffits themselves?
While DIY installation is possible, it is recommended to seek advice from a professional to make sure proper fit and ventilation.
Q3: How frequently should soffits be inspected?
It's a good idea to inspect soffits a minimum of as soon as a year, particularly before winter season and after heavy storms.
Q4: What material is best for soffits?

Q5: Are there soffits created for damp environments?
Yes, products like fiber cement and aluminum are exceptional choices for humid environments due to their wetness resistance.
